Grant by William, son of William Tysun of Poultney (Pulten), [Leicestershire], to John Owyn and Emma his wife, of land and properties in Poultney (details given), at an annual rent of 1d to William and 8s 4d to the chief lord of the fee, paying twenty marks for the charter.
Witnesses: Robert, lord of Walcote (Walecot), [Leicestershire], Roger Mallore of Swinford (Swineford), [Leicestershire], William of Walcote in Lutterworth, Ralph de Walecot, Robert son of John de Walecot, Elias ad Viridum [atte Grene], Adam Owyn and Henry Tysun, all of Poultney, and many others.
Seal of William Tysun.
